1997 Acura CL vs. 1984 Toyota Corolla

To start off, 1997 Acura CL is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1984 Toyota Corolla.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1984 Toyota Corolla would be higher. At 2,200 cc (4 cylinders), 1997 Acura CL is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1997 Acura CL (145 HP) has 82 more horse power than 1984 Toyota Corolla. (63 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1997 Acura CL should accelerate faster than 1984 Toyota Corolla.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1997 Acura CL weights approximately 685 kg more than 1984 Toyota Corolla.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1984 Toyota Corolla is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1984 Toyota Corolla.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1997 Acura CL,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
